糯米文學吧

如何在CAD繪圖中有效的控制精度

在小編看來,這個問題是很基本很入門的CAD操作問題。但是呢,細究起來,這也是個很有意思的問題。很多同行都知道,幾乎所有的建築CAD圖紙裏都會有碎數的存在,比如標註為600的一根線,你用di命令一量,出來的測量長度是599.8456。這幾乎是建築設計領域的一個千古之謎。到底是什麼原因造成的呢?

如何在CAD繪圖中有效的控制精度

至少在建築繪圖領域,據我所知,幾乎沒有人用柵格捕捉。並不是説它不可以,只是平均來説,使用柵格的效率實在是太低。就像程序員編程,不同的代碼可能都能達成同樣的目的,但我們更傾向於那些簡潔、高效、出錯率低的解決方案。

在有些人看來,這並不是什麼大問題,實際工作中,也確實有很多人直接修改標註裏的文字來控制最終效果。比如一條線,應該是600,但標註一下發現是597,那3毫米到底差在哪裏,找起來實在太費勁,索性直接ctrl+1,在屬性裏把597這三個字人工改成600。畢竟,圖紙最終是看文字標註的尺寸,而不是拿比例尺直接量取,何況差的也不多。

不過,隨着協同設計、BIM技術、以及信息技術在整個行業的蓬勃應用,這個問題應該得到足夠的重視。可能在不遠的將來,打印出來的二維圖紙就將退出歷史舞台,整個行業都使用電子圖紙乃至電子三維數據模型。結構計算、概預算、綠色節能計算等等後續軟件也要直接讀取相關數據。這樣,對繪圖數據精確度的要求相應就提高了。

圖紙中不斷累積的小錯誤小誤差總歸是個隱患,何況這些並不是不可避免的。養成良好的繪圖習慣,掌握合理的繪圖方法,就能在不影響效率的前提下儘量減少這樣的錯誤。

  明白圖紙對象間的尺寸意義和定位關係

CAD繪圖不是藝術創作,也不像PS、Painter那些處理像素圖片的軟件,CAD的目的是矢量圖,圖紙只是一個表象,重要的是這個表象所承載的設計信息。畫一個圓形,它可能是個直徑100的管道,可能是個直徑500的柱子,也可能是個直徑1000的圓形窗户。不能只是大致的畫一個差不多的,一定要輸入100、500、1000這些數值。圓的樣子不重要,重要的'這些數值承載的設計信息。

直徑500的管樁,最小間距是3.5倍樁徑,也就是1750。那我複製這個管樁的時候,就要輸入複製距離1750,而不是挪動鼠標,覺得距離差不多是1750了就一點左鍵。

其它的各種移動、複製、鏡像、倒角、圓角、陣列等等都是如此,每一步操作都要做到:要麼鼠標點在捕捉定位點上,要麼鍵盤輸入數值,杜絕鼠標亂點,做到這一點準則,就能保證基本的繪圖精度。

這一點也是一個設計概念的體現,切線關係、圓角半徑、角度關係都是定死的。反面例子就是一些很粗糙的方案設計圖紙,一量平面圖上的窗户寬度,有的是1795,有的是1807,一看就是用鼠標隨手一點,沒有最起碼的對設計的控制。

  合理使用對象捕捉

對象捕捉是個很有用的功能,但是要合理使用。對象捕捉中的“最近點”“外觀交點”“平行”和“延伸”一般情況下都要關掉,防止計算機替你選擇錯誤的定位點。比如你要畫一條線段,線段的終點應該是某個圓的圓心。你把鼠標移到圓心附近,一般情況下會自動捕捉“圓心”,但如果你的“圓心”捕捉選項處於關閉狀態,而“最近點”選項是打開的,那就無法定位到圓心,雖然看上去很接近,但其實並不是幾何學意義上的那個圓心。

  適當的定期檢查

繪圖的步驟很多很雜亂,應該養成定期檢查的好習慣,以免錯誤越積累越多,最終覆水難收、進退兩難。尤其是從其它文件拷貝粘貼過部分圖形之後,更要做必要的檢查,防止太離譜的錯誤。

  設置合理的單位精度

按照圖紙的性質不同,選擇合理的單位精度設置。如果要求低一些,可以設置成0,這樣599.8854這樣的小錯誤會被自動忽略;要求高的話,可以設置成0.0000,這樣自己可以掌握真正的圖紙精度,杜絕小錯誤。一個小竅門就是可以把標註的單位精度改成0.0000,這樣大多數標註都是600.0000、1000.0000,極個別的那些599.8854就很扎眼,很容易就能找出錯誤的地方。打印圖紙的時候再把標註樣式的單位精度改掉,打印出來的圖紙就又都是600、1000了。

其實這個東西跟其它繪圖技能都是綁定的。一份圖層設置合理高效、文字標註等各種樣式簡潔明瞭的CAD文件,不太可能會有很多精度不夠的問題。反之,一份充斥着精度錯誤的CAD文件,必定沒有圖層、樣式的概念,打開這些設置一看肯定是一塌糊塗。這兩者的差距是巨大的,表達同樣內容的圖紙,好比同一個小區差不多的2#樓和3#樓圖紙,不同的人來做,有的只有幾百KB,有的動輒就上10MB。這就像寫程序一樣,各種變量、參數、定義等等都很清晰的,一般沒有太大的bug,代碼也很簡潔易讀。反之,概念和思路不清楚,各種定義一團糟,肯定bug也特別多,代碼也極其臃腫。

至於題目裏提到的CAD插件,這又是個很有爭議的問題。我個人從來不用任何插件,包括天正、理正、探索者,一概不用,純CAD繪圖。不敢説最快,但在同等質量下,不會比一般人慢。其一,CAD本身足夠強大。其二,插件們太爛,不是粗製濫造就是強迫用户體驗,比如各種自定義字體甚至是自定義對象類型。其三,設計協同越來越多,你有插件不代表合作設計的同事們有,數據交換很困難。其實CAD設計,重要的是存儲於其中的設計數據,而不是輸出的那個圖形的樣子。可惜很多插件的作者都沒轉過這個彎來,很多插件的設計目的甚至就是讓你更方便的把標註的597改成600。在這種思維導向下,很難實現精確的數字化、參數化設計。